Purpose The Transportation Manager is responsible for the overall leadership and management of transportation operations within a designated region or market. This role oversees all aspects of delivery operations, including driver management, route optimization, safety compliance, and customer service, while driving operational excellence and ensuring customer satisfaction.
Responsibilities Lead and manage a team of drivers, driver helpers, and dispatchers. Conduct performance reviews, address employee concerns, and identify opportunities for team development. Foster a safe and productive work workplace for all team members.
Operational Excellence: Oversee daily delivery operations, ensuring on-time delivery, customer satisfaction, and compliance with all regulations. Optimize delivery routes, schedules, and driver assignments to minimize costs and maximize efficiency.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) and identify areas for improvement in operational performance.
Safety & Compliance: Ensure compliance with all relevant safety regulations, including DOT regulations, Hours of Service, and vehicle maintenance requirements. Investigate and address any safety incidents or accidents. Promote a strong safety culture within the transportation team.
Customer Service: Build and maintain strong relationships with customers. Address customer concerns and resolve delivery issues promptly and professionally. Ensure high levels of customer satisfaction with delivery services.
Financial Management: Manage transportation budgets, control costs, and identify opportunities for cost reduction.

Sysco is the global leader in selling, marketing and distributing food products to restaurants, healthcare and educational facilities, lodging establishments and other customers who prepare meals away from home. Its family of products also includes equipment and supplies for the foodservice and hospitality industries. With more than 71,000 colleagues, the company operates 333 distribution facilities worldwide and serves approximately 700,000 customer locations.
For fiscal year 2022 that ended July 2, 2022, the company generated sales of more than $68 billion.
